FAT:
Fat is a macronutrient and an
essential component of our diet. It is stored in the body as adipose tissue and
plays several vital roles, including insulation, energy storage, and hormone
regulation.
FAT BURNING:
Fat burning refers to the process by
which the body breaks down stored fat to release energy. This process occurs
when the body's energy demands exceed the amount of energy available from food.
During this process, the body breaks down fat into smaller molecules called
fatty acids, which are then transported to cells where they are used to produce
energy.
Fat burning can occur through
exercise, diet, or a combination of both. Aerobic exercise, such as running or
cycling, is particularly effective at burning fat because it increases the
body's energy demands and promotes the use of stored fat as fuel. Similarly, a
diet that is high in protein and low in carbohydrates can also promote fat
burning by reducing the body's reliance on glucose and increasing the use of
fat as a fuel source.

Green Tea:
Green tea contains catechins, a type
of antioxidant that can help increase fat burning and boost metabolism. It also
contains caffeine, which can help you feel more energized and burn more
calories. Drinking green tea regularly can help to reduce body fat and improve
overall health.

Chili Peppers:
Chili peppers contain a compound
called capsaicin, which can help to boost metabolism and increase fat burning.
Adding chili peppers to your diet can help to promote weight loss and improve
overall health.
